Dealing with derelict boats is a significant challenge for waterways and coastal communities. This guide provides a detailed overview of the process, from initial reporting to ultimate elimination. It covers legal responsibilities, assessment procedures – including determining ownership and environmental hazards – and various removal methods. Successfully addressing this issue requires careful planning, appropriate funding, and adherence to local, state, and federal laws to protect the environment and ensure public safety. The process can be complicated, so understanding these steps is crucial for any entity tasked with handling derelict watercraft.

Boat Salvage Experts: Reclaiming Waterways and Property
When a craft suffers damage or becomes submerged, skilled rescue teams step in to mitigate further losses and reclaim valuable property. These dedicated professionals possess the knowledge, equipment, and techniques necessary for complex underwater operations, working diligently to extract sunken ships from rivers, lakes, or coastal areas. Their services aren't just about retrieving a lost asset; they play a crucial role in protecting fragile waterways, preventing environmental hazards like fuel spills, and ultimately restoring access and safety for all who depend on them. The process often involves careful planning, employing advanced sonar equipment, and coordinating with local authorities to ensure a safe and effective salvage operation - recovering both the craft and minimizing potential damage to the surrounding ecosystem.

Signs It's Time to Hire Professional Boat Salvage Services
Recognizing when your vessel needs rescue from the water can be tricky . While small issues might seem like something you can manage independently, there are numerous signs suggesting it’s time to call in expert boat marine extraction teams.
